Map the Bolivia route before comparing eSIMs by data, validity, listed territory, device support, tethering and checkout total. Count El Alto Airport, La Paz and its cable car as separate stages; do the same for Viru Viru, Alcantarí and every Uyuni operator, meeting, lodging and return point.
Travel in Bolivia can join a high-altitude airport, steep urban transfers, distant terminals and long Altiplano roads in one booking chain. Mobile data may retrieve current departures, driver messages and operator updates where service exists, but it is not a safety tool and does not prove reception, a traveler's location or access to help. Altitude, terrain and distance can change timing independently of the phone, so store exact pins, tickets, contacts, meeting instructions and the last return offline before each leg.
Before departure, confirm that the unlocked phone accepts eSIM and identify what begins this product's validity. Install on stable Wi-Fi, keep the QR or manual setup code outside the device, and download the first airport transfer plus the Uyuni operator's written instructions. In Bolivia, select the new profile for mobile data and leave roaming and automatic switching off on the home line unless deliberately required; if it does not attach, check the chosen data line, the product's roaming setting and support steps while still at a staffed place, not after entering the salar.

El Alto / La Paz · City guide
El Alto International Airport is the first high-altitude stage, not the same pin as a La Paz address. Confirm the terminal exit and pickup, then treat the road transfer into La Paz, the correct Mi Teleférico line and station, and the final walk or ride to the accommodation as separate steps. Save each name and entrance before descending into the city. Allow for altitude, steep terrain and transfer distance; a phone connection cannot assess symptoms, locate an unshared traveler or replace local assistance.

At Viru Viru International Airport, the arrival pickup does not identify the later Santa Cruz stop or an onward terminal. Store the driver's name or meeting instruction, exact city drop-off and accommodation entrance first; then pin the building and bay for the next coach, flight or arranged transfer. Distance and traffic can reduce a planned connection window without changing the ticket. Keep the onward booking and a fallback contact offline before leaving the airport vehicle.

Alcantarí Airport is a separate arrival outside the Sucre hotel stage. Confirm the ground-transfer meeting point and destination stop before departure, then map the local taxi, walk or arranged pickup from that stop to the accommodation's exact street entrance. A hotel name alone may not identify the correct door on sloped streets. Save the airport contact, transfer ticket, city stop, full address and return pickup offline rather than expecting one destination pin to cover the chain.

In Uyuni, the arrival terminal, tour office, actual meeting point, accommodation and return departure may be five different places. Before joining the operator, download the ticket, named contact, written meeting time and pin, route outline, lodging address, return details and the operator's emergency instructions; share the itinerary with an appropriate contact. On the Salar de Uyuni or wider Altiplano, mobile data and a live location dot are not safety systems. Follow the operator's safety plan and carry the full offline backup because altitude, terrain, weather and distance can isolate the route.

List every point that may need current information: airport pickup, Mi Teleférico station, intercity terminal, driver, operator meeting, lodging and return. Compare data, validity trigger, listed territory, supported devices, hotspot terms and checkout total against that chain. Check whether calls or SMS exist and how support works. Do not reduce the decision to country size: long transfers and repeated booking retrieval shape usage, while offline safety material must remain available without data.
Create four pins before arrival: terminal exit and pickup at El Alto, La Paz transfer drop-off, the exact Mi Teleférico line and station, and the accommodation entrance. Confirm whether luggage and mobility needs suit each change rather than treating the cable car as the airport transfer. Save the route offline and allow for altitude, slopes and road distance. If someone feels unwell, seek appropriate local help; connectivity does not assess altitude symptoms.
Keep the airport pickup instruction and driver's identity separate from the Santa Cruz city address. Save the exact drop-off, accommodation entrance and the building, counter or bay for the onward coach, flight or transfer, plus its last check-in or departure time. Distance and traffic belong in the connection plan. Before leaving the airport vehicle, download the next ticket and retain a fallback contact if the city stop or onward terminal changes.

Carry the arrival ticket, operator name and contact, actual meeting time and pin, written itinerary, accommodation address, return ticket and departure point, emergency instructions and any required documents outside the live app. Share the route with an appropriate contact and follow the operator's safety plan. On the Salar de Uyuni and Altiplano, do not rely on mobile data, messaging or a location dot for rescue: altitude, terrain, weather and distance can leave them unavailable or misleading.
Only the plan's written territory can establish mobile service. A Bolivia listing does not prove reception on the salar, remote Altiplano roads or at a border, and it does not include Peru, Chile, Argentina, Paraguay or Brazil unless each appears explicitly. Download essential tickets, route pins and safety instructions before remote travel. For an overland continuation, choose a product that lists every country required and verify border and transport rules separately.
